1. DRESS THE PART

One of the ways to be more ladylike is to dress like a lady. Of course wearing a skirt or a dress almost always paints the perfect picture of a lady, but you don’t have to wear a dress to be ladylike! Being ladylike is about putting care into your appearance. Avoid wrinkled, dirty, sloppy, and mismatched clothes. Never wear sweats in public. Dressing like you care is the first step to being more ladylike!

2. POSTURE MATTERS

Have you ever seen a princess or a queen or even a first lady with slouchy posture? Of course not! Ladies always carry themselves with dignity and style. Try to avoid walking in a stomping, slinking manner. Sit with your ankles crossed when possible!

3. REMEMBER YOUR VOICE

A woman’s voice is an incredible tool. It can be used to build up or tear down. It can be used to speak words of wisdom or pass along gossip. A woman’s voice can be harsh and critical or it can be soft and kind. A lady’s voice is always sweet and gentle, and never shouts in public!

4. FINAL APPEARANCE CHECK


One thing I always try to do before leaving my home to go out in public is a final appearance check! Glancing in a mirror one more time before I leave helps me make sure I don’t have any flyaway hairs or undergarments showing through my clothes. Do a final check over to make sure you look as ladylike as you feel!

5. ACTIONS SPEAK LOUDER

We’ve all heard the saying “Actions speak louder than words.” It’s so true! Someone who is rude and criticizing, and always doing the opposite of what she says she will do is usually not viewed as a “lady” in most people’s eyes. Let your actions define you, and you will be more ladylike than ever!

6. ATTITUDE MATTERS

I’ve known some of the most fashionable, well-put together women who looked every bit like a lady on the outside! But their attitudes completely changed my whole opinion of them. Remember that a whiny, ungrateful, or overly flirty attitude will not help you to present yourself to be more ladylike!

7. GOOD MANNERS

Manners DO matter! The most fun, considerate, and happy girl to be around can put a damper on anyone’s spirit if her manners are sorely lacking. Common courtesies go a long way! And remember, consideration for others' feelings and the words you choose are every bit a part of your manners as chewing with your mouth closed and saying “please” or “thank you”!

8. MODESTY IS NOT OVERRATED

In a world wear we see models, advertisements, and commercials that showcase barely-covered women, it can be easy to feel the pressure to take it all off! Don’t give in to this stigma, because modesty is not overrated! You don’t need to dress like a prude, but wearing clothes that keep you covered is the next step to becoming more ladylike!

9. KEEPING IN THE LOOP

So many people make the mistake of assuming that girly girls who like to be ladylike are full of clouds for brains. This isn’t the case necessarily! Try to keep up on current events and happenings. Keep your mind sharpened with a good education and be in the know on your favorite topics. Know what you believe on controversial matters and why you believe it!
